EJ8 Help Needed
every now and then, when i go to start my car it takes a little while for it to start. brand new battery and brand new fuel filter on it.. any ideas on what it could be?... and any solutions as far as like a cleaning of something job... and its not frequent, just every now and then .. and the crank is turning, just doesnt fire right away .. maybe spark plug wires or spark plugs?... please let me know what you think, thanks a lot

RE: EJ8 Help Needed
im having this same problem, if its cold....it will crank maybey 3 seconds before it fires....if its cold like as in weather wise below 40 it might crank 5 seconds....but i have noticed that if you crank it like twice, then hit the key agian, it will usually fire right up.
I have new plugs, 3k miles on them, wires and dizzy are stock. i was kindof leaning to weak injector, or fuel pump, but now that i think of it, i belive the problem to be in the dizzy.....Its not like i feel that im going to go out and my car wont start, its just anoying to have to crank it so much.
Some day (when i have enough saved for the dragon and or prom) im going to get a whole new ignition set up. (msd sport compact ignition, msd dizzy and blaster coil as well as new wires) so that should solve the problem.
